Why You Need an Asbestos Attorney Lawyer

A mesothelioma lawyer can help asbestos victims receive financial compensation. Asbestos victims should seek legal assistance through national firms that specialize in asbestos cases.

A reputable mesothelioma law firm offers free assessment of cases to determine if you are eligible for compensation. Additionally, the best m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ency basis. This arrangement allows for the highest client compensation.

1. Experience

If you or someone you love has mesothelioma or asbestosis or another disease that is related to asbestos it is crucial to find an skilled lawyer to assist you obtain compensation. Asbestos victims can seek compensation to offset their financial losses from the businesses that exposed them to toxic asbestos.

Asbestos victims have limited time to file a claim, or risk being denied the right to take legal action. A knowledgeable New York asbestos attorney can assist you in filing your claim within the deadlines set by law and ensure that all applicable laws are adhered to.

Mesothelioma lawyers have experience with the complex rules and regulations surrounding asbestos litigation. They have the skills to collect evidence and present a compelling case before judges and juries. A top-rated attorney will have a track record of helping clients receive full and fair compensation for losses.

New York is home to many of the top mesothelioma attorneys in the United States including Weitz & Luxenberg Cooney & Conway and Simmons Hanly Conroy. They have a team made up of paralegals and attorneys that can help you file an asbestos lawsuit in the state most likely to be successful.

Asbestos litigation is a worldwide practice, and the majority of large mesothelioma law firms have national reach. It is crucial to locate an asbestos lawyer with a local presence and can meet with you in person in the event that it is feasible. Local offices let you feel more comfortable discussing your case, and can help you through the process by removing some of the anxiety that comes with traveling.

Ask the candidates about their asbestos litigation experience when you interview them. It is also important to inquire about the firm's approach to each case and the way they plan to fight for you. Find out who will manage your case. Case managers who are not lawyers are typically employed by large corporations. Also learn how fast they respond to phone and email messages.

A mesothelioma verdict or settlement may cover medical expenses and lost wages, home care expenses funeral and burial costs, and other expenses. Many victims receive compensation worth millions.

2. Reputation

If you want the best outcome for your mesothelioma lawsuit, hire a law office that has years of experience and a national presence. These asbestos firms are acquainted with the different laws of the states and Asbestos Claim litigation. This simplified process can save you time and stress when you seek compensation. This lets you focus more on your family, and medical care rather than trying to navigate the legal system.

Attorneys with a great reputation have experience in obtaining compensation for victims as well as families. They have access to numerous resources such as industry records and historical information. They have the experience and know-how to find asbestos companies accountable and make a trust fund or lawsuit. They have a passion for justice and a desire to hold asbestos companies accountable for their negligence. For instance, the famous asbestos lawyer Joseph D. Satterley has an intimate connection to the disease due to his grandfather's diagnosis of mesothelioma. He has won a number of multimillion-dollar verdicts in mesothelioma lawsuits, including the first verdict by a jury ever against Colgate-Palmolive for the popular Cashmere Bouquet Talcum Powder.

The right mesothelioma lawyer will have a positive attitude and will listen to your concerns and be able to answer questions promptly. They will be able to explain the various options available for financial compensation, including filing mesothelioma lawsuits, trust fund claims, and VA benefits. They will also be able to explain how to file claims before the statute of limitations expires.

A good mesothelioma law firm will offer a no-cost case assessment to help you determine whether or not you're qualified to start a lawsuit or file a trust fund claim. Furthermore, top law firms won't charge upfront fees to review your case since they operate on the basis of a contingent fee. This means that they will only be paid if they win compensation for you. This is a cost-effective method to ensure you receive the best amount of compensation that is possible.

4. Flexibility

People who suffer from asbestos-related illnesses or mesothelioma may claim compensation from the companies that exposed them to this carcinogen. Compensation can cover past and future medical expenses loss of income, pain and suffering and funeral costs.

A mesothelioma lawyer can assist you identify all parties accountable for your losses and assist you through the litigation or settlement process. Asbestos-related illness claims can be complex and take several years to settle. An attorney who is qualified should be prepared to defend you and your family until justice is achieved.

The best mesothelioma attorneys will have the experience and resources necessary to maximize the value of your claim. The track record of a lawyer's experience in fighting for victims of asbestos exposure can give you peace assurance that he is the best option to handle your case.

Asbestos lawyers have been known to secure settlements worth millions of dollars for their clients. They are also known to win substantial verdicts at trial. Some mesothelioma lawyers specialize in asbestos-related cases, while others cover a wide range of practice areas. They focus on representing clients suffering from different kinds of illnesses.

Make an appointment for a personal interview after you have a list of candidates. Bring your work history, medical records, and any other relevant information to the meeting. Ask the lawyers to discuss how they anticipate your case will progress and the timeframe for the resolution. Also, be sure to inquire about fees and charges. Mesothelioma attorneys usually charge a contingent fee, meaning they will be paid a percentage of any money you collect.
